Princess Cruises opens bookings for South America & Antarctica 2024-2025 season

A range of amazing South America and Antarctica voyages are now available for booking through Princess Cruises. A 4 day Antarctic cruise program, which visits the British Falkland Islands, Elephant Island, and the Gerlache Strait, is offered on the Sapphire Princess ship.

In addition to offering passengers a unique opportunity to experience Antarctica up close and personal, Princess Cruises is the leading large ship cruise line in the region. It blends the comforts of a large ship with the personalized touch of a smaller ship, all for a fraction of the cost of explorer ships. This show of unwavering commitment to environmental stewardship and secure travel on every expedition has earned Princess Cruises membership in the esteemed International Association of Antarctica Tour Operators.

Besides Antarctic expeditions, Sapphire Princess will journey through South American destinations with the Majestic Princess. An enriching journey of exploration is enhanced by this harmonious blend of diverse cultures and landscapes.

With 15 departures across 11 itineraries, two ships, 26 destinations, and 14 countries, the 2024-2025 season offers an impressive lineup. This includes an overnight stay in Buenos Aires as part of a 17-day roundtrip Antarctica voyage from the vibrant port city.

From Los Angeles to Fort Lauderdale, the 51-day South America Grand Adventure on Majestic Princess awaits those seeking the ultimate expedition. As part of this journey, you will spend overnight stays in Lima, Buenos Aires, and Rio de Janeiro.
